Leadership Review Briefing — Branch Managers

Hi all — quick brief ahead of Friday's review. We're moving ahead with a 6% price increase for legacy Pinefold customers, starting with renewals after Q2. Yes, some accounts will grumble; the retention desk in Ashgrove will handle escalations. Your job: flag at-risk accounts early and keep messaging consistent with the script we'll circulate. Don't improvise discounts. Full rationale lives in the attached deck. The confidential plan note sits below.

management briefing: Only 7 of the 120 pilot accounts renewed Ralael, so a churn review is set for January 1.

Subject: Currency rounding fix shipping in next Ledgerpine release

Plugin authors: conversions through the FX helper were rounding at two decimals before summing, producing off-by-one-cent totals on multi-line invoices. Fixed — rounding now happens once, at display time. Update any plugin that re-rounds returned values. Regression tests pass against the candidate build referenced below.

build token for tawif-bahip: htk31_68bba16e1afabfef4ecc69408c06f16

Welcome to the Addrely team. This fragment covers the address autocomplete widget served by the Findline suggestion service. If suggestions go stale or empty, first check the index-refresh job, which rebuilds the place trie hourly; a failed run leaves the widget serving yesterday's data silently. Never restart both suggestion nodes at once — the cache is not shared. The service expects the configuration values shown below.

config for tagaf-bawif:
[norok]
host = norok.ordinworks.local
user = norok_svc
database = norok_prod

Title: Breaker for Tallgrass upstream API never resets. Steady state: breaker trips on 5 consecutive 5xx, correct. Problem: half-open probe uses stale client config, always fails, breaker stays open until pod restart. New folks: the breaker lives in `gatewaycore/breaker.go`, config in Driftwell. Fix: reload client before probe. Repro on staging within ten minutes of forcing upstream errors. Attach your repro logs referencing the build token below.

trace token, yajep-badug: htk6_a7499e